This will be an interesting year with HS players it is great that so many highly rated players are scheduling us for OV's. Freeze and Staff have done a fantastic job to get this many highly rated players visiting in their 1st real recruiting year.  We also are bring in highly rated 3* type players  some of whom I think are instant takes and others in case we don't hit enough of the top rated players. 

This is a sound strategy as many of the schools we are competing against have had their staffs recruiting these player for 2 or more years. Overcoming the hurdle of being late to the game is tough and I think this staff will do it for some but I love they have a backup plan. Previous staffs didn't have solid backup plans that is why when we tried to get the top O-Linemen and failed we didn't even have the type of player who we could develop into an SEC linemen in a couple of years.
